The US is the single largest exporter of grain in the world. Not the largest producer, not the largest consumer, but the largest exporter.

And the US farming population is ~1% of the total US pop. Modern tractors and combines are amazing.

Doesn't mean there aren't a ton of bodies involved in processing and transportation, though. You can probably find local-ish wheat in the US, but you're not going to boil and eat the wheat berries for a porridge like it's 1850 (though you could); you're going to buy breakfast cereal.
